Wonago Factory, located in Ethiopia’s famed Yirgacheffe region, is a hub for smallholder farmers whose plots often measure less than a hectare. This area, part of the Gedeo Zone, is celebrated worldwide for producing some of the most distinctive washed coffees, thanks to its high elevations—typically between 1,700 and 2,200 meters—and fertile red-brown soils. Farmers cultivate heirloom varietals, many of which are indigenous to Ethiopia, and deliver ripe cherries to the factory for centralized processing. The washed method here involves careful pulping, fermentation, and washing, followed by drying on raised beds, a meticulous approach that preserves clarity and highlights the terroir’s unique expression.
The resulting coffees from Wonago Factory are renowned for their bright, tea-like qualities and complex aromatics. Expect a cup that is clean and vibrant, often showcasing floral notes like jasmine and honeysuckle, alongside citrus flavors such as lemon and bergamot. The combination of altitude, heirloom genetics, and precise washed processing yields a profile that is both elegant and layered, embodying the classic character of Yirgacheffe. Beyond flavor, Wonago Factory represents the collective effort of Ethiopia’s smallholder farmers, whose traditional practices and deep-rooted heritage continue to define the global reputation of Ethiopian coffee
